Multiple profiles. How to collate all bookmarks

Hi Chris

Good Morning !

I'm using Win XPP + Seamonkey 1.0.3

I have multiple profiles on Mozilla. Over time books marks have
accumulated at various profiles

I wish to

(a) collate all book marks - using some SORT or collate facility - NOT
manually sit and sort them, but use something like a spread sheet or
database that will sort them - say alphabetically and then
(b) DELETE duplicates
(c) copy them to a common file that can used by all profiles

I'm ready to copy the result bookmark file individually to each
profile directory etc

any tips or pointers would be most appreciated

TIA and
